Grid Systems Workshop

Center for the Arts Eagle Rock presents


Grid Systems


Ages: 9-12
FREE!
Instructor: Rebecca Inducil
October 18 – December 13, 2012 – Thursdays, 4 – 5:30pm

Students will learn to create their own hand-drawn or painted large format murals, using artist Chuck Close’s method of dividing up a larger work into smaller components utilizing a grid. In addition to creating their own work, each student will contribute a piece to a large scale group work.



This technique in drawing is foundational and requires no extensive experience in art making. Students will also learn to use the grid system as an artistic tool to overcome the usually daunting size of creating larger work, as well as critically thinking and applying the Gestalt principles of design.


This workshop is supported by a grant from the James Irvine Foundation.
